Forensic Analysis in Cybersecurity – Tools and Techniques for Incident Response


Digital forensics has become an indispensable component of modern cybersecurity operations, enabling investigators to extract, analyze, and preserve digital evidence during security incidents. The sophisticated landscape of cyber threats demands equally advanced forensic methodologies that can rapidly identify attack vectors, preserve evidence integrity, and support comprehensive incident response efforts. Memory forensics represents one of the most critical aspects of incident response, as volatile memory often contains evidence that exists nowhere else on the system. The Volatility Framework stands as the most widely adopted tool for memory analysis, offering extensive capabilities for extracting digital artifacts from memory samples. Unlike traditional disk-based forensics, memory analysis provides investigators with real-time snapshots of system activity, including running processes, network connections, and loaded kernel modules.
